The American Family Association (AFA) has suspended its boycott of GAP, Inc. following a promise of a new ad, to be unveiled this weekend, promoting the Christian holiday of Christmas. GAP’s recent ad which mentioned a number of winter holidays was deemed “offensive” by the AFA. On November 17, AFA president Tim Wildmon sent an [...]
